The present invention in Dongaedeung ( Hermetia illucens ) relates to a pullulanase protein derived from an intestinal microorganism, a gene encoding the protein, a recombinant expression vector containing the gene, a host cell transformed with the recombinant vector, and a primer set for amplifying the gene. . The pullulanase gene of the present invention can be expressed in Escherichia coli without a special stress environment or promoter, and also has a characteristic of easy heterologous expression in Gram-negative bacteria other than Escherichia coli. |
